Partager via


GetChar, fonction

Mise à jour : novembre 2007

Retourne une valeur Char représentant le caractère issu de l'index spécifié dans la chaîne fournie.

Public Shared Function GetChar( _
   ByVal str As String, _
   ByVal Index As Integer _
) As Char

Paramètres

  • str
    Requis. Toute expression String valide.

  • Index
    Requis. Expression Integer. Index (de base 1) du caractère de str à retourner.

Exceptions

Type d'exception

Numéro de l'erreur

Condition

ArgumentException

5

str est Nothing, Index est inférieur à 1 ou Index est supérieur à l'index du dernier caractère de str.

Consultez la colonne « Numéro d'erreur » si vous mettez à niveau des applications Visual Basic 6.0 qui utilisent la gestion des erreurs non structurée. (Vous pouvez comparer le numéro d'erreur par rapport à Number, propriété (objet Err).) Toutefois, lorsque cela est possible, vous devez envisager de remplacer un tel contrôle d'erreur par Vue d'ensemble de la gestion structurée des exceptions pour Visual Basic.

Notes

Si Index est inférieur à 1 ou supérieur à l'index du dernier caractère de str, un ArgumentException est levé.

Exemple

L'exemple suivant montre comment utiliser la fonction GetChar pour retourner un caractère à partir d'un index spécifié dans une expression String.

Dim TestString As String = "ABCDE"
Dim TestChar As Char
' Returns "D"
TestChar = GetChar(TestString, 4)

Configuration requise

Espace de noms :Microsoft.VisualBasic

**Module :**Strings

**Assembly :**bibliothèque Visual Basic Runtime (dans Microsoft.VisualBasic.dll)

Voir aussi

Référence

Liste des manipulations de chaînes

Mid, fonction (Visual Basic)

ArgumentException